Mybatis之自定义映射resultMap

Mybatis之自定义映射resultMap

学习的最大理由是想摆脱平庸,早一天就多一份人生的精彩;迟一天就多一天平庸的困扰。各位小伙伴,如果您:想系统/深入学习某技术知识点…一个人摸索学习很难坚持,想组团高效学习…想写博客但无从下手,急需写作干货注入能量…热爱写作,愿意让自己成为更好的人…文章目录前言一、resultMap处理字段和属性的映射...

【MyBatis】自定义resultMap三种映射关系

【MyBatis】自定义resultMap三种映射关系

一、一对一映射(One-to-One)1.1 表关系         一对一映射是指一个对象与另一个对象具有一对一的关系。例如,一个用户(User)与一个地址(Address)之间的关系。假设我们有以下表结构:...

MyBatis持久层框架入门

10 课时 |
1947 人已学 |
免费
开发者课程背景图
详解Mybatis之自动映射 & 自定义映射问题(下)

详解Mybatis之自动映射 & 自定义映射问题(下)

4.3 分步查询🙋 为什么使用分步查询【分步查询优势】?将多表连接查询,改为【分步单表查询】,从而提高程序运行效率4.3.1 一对一的关联关系👉用法案例使用分步查询实现通过员工id获取员工信息及员工所属的部门信息,比如说1.通过员工id获取员工信息,2.通过员工信息中的部门id获得所属部门得信息...

详解Mybatis之自动映射 & 自定义映射问题(上)

详解Mybatis之自动映射 & 自定义映射问题(上)

编译软件:IntelliJ IDEA 2019.2.4 x64操作系统:win10 x64 位 家庭版Maven版本:apache-maven-3.6.3Mybatis版本:3.5.6一、Mybatis中的自动映射是什么?Mybatis中的自动映射不是什么高大上的技术名词,而是我们使用Mybatis...

MyBatis动态设置表名 获取添加功能自增的主键 自定义映射

MyBatis动态设置表名 获取添加功能自增的主键 自定义映射

MyBatis动态设置表名 获取添加功能自增的主键 自定义映射动态设置表名获取添加功能自增的主键自定义映射解决字段名和属性名不一致的情况为字段起别名,保持和属性名的一致设置全局配置,保持和属性名的一致通过resultMap设置自定义的映射关系动态设置表名mapper接口:映射文件: <!--L...

十、MyBatis自定义映射resultMap

十、MyBatis自定义映射resultMap

准备数据库表         t_student表实体类对象         为了体现出resultMap的特点,所以如...

Mybatis自定义映射--ResultMap

Mybatis自定义映射--ResultMap

ResultType是默认映射,要求字段名要和属性名一致,但是如果我们数据库中的表的字段名和实体类的属性名不一致怎么办呢?这个时候就得用ResultMap来自定义映射前期准备先准备两张表,一张是员工表,一张部门表1.解决字段名和属性名不一致的情况1.1方法一 为字段起别名,保持属性名和字段名的一致当...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

社区圈子

Apache Spark 中国技术社区
Apache Spark 中国技术社区
阿里巴巴开源大数据技术团队成立 Apache Spark 中国技术社区,定期推送精彩案例,问答区数个 Spark 技术同学每日在线答疑,只为营造 Spark 技术交流氛围,欢迎加入!
4459+人已加入
加入
相关电子书
更多
Java Spring Boot开发实战系列课程【第6讲】:Spring Boot 2.0实战MyBatis与优化(Java面试题)
立即下载